Plasma Engine
2.0
Loading...
Searching...
No Matches
plFollowPathComponent Member List
This is the complete list of members for
plFollowPathComponent
, including all inherited members.
Deinitialize
()
plComponent
protected
virtual
DeserializeComponent
(plWorldReader &ref_stream) override
plFollowPathComponent
virtual
DummyGetter
() const (defined in
plFollowPathComponent
)
plFollowPathComponent
inline
protected
EnableUnhandledMessageHandler
(bool enable)
plComponent
protected
EnsureInitialized
()
plComponent
EnsureSimulationStarted
()
plComponent
GetActiveFlag
() const
plComponent
GetDistanceAlongPath
() const (defined in
plFollowPathComponent
)
plFollowPathComponent
GetDynamicRTTI
() const (defined in
plReflectedClass
)
plReflectedClass
inline
virtual
GetHandle
() const
plComponent
GetMode
() const =0 (defined in
plComponent
)
plComponent
protected
pure virtual
GetOwner
()
plComponent
GetOwner
() const
plComponent
GetOwningManager
()
plComponent
GetOwningManager
() const
plComponent
GetStaticRTTI
() (defined in
plNoBase
)
plNoBase
inline
static
GetTypeId
() const =0 (defined in
plComponent
)
plComponent
protected
pure virtual
GetUniqueID
() const
plComponent
GetUserFlag
(plUInt8 uiFlagIndex) const
plComponent
GetWorld
()
plComponent
GetWorld
() const
plComponent
HandlesMessage
(const plMessage &msg) const
plComponent
virtual
Initialize
()
plComponent
protected
virtual
IsActive
() const
plComponent
IsActiveAndInitialized
() const
plComponent
IsActiveAndSimulating
() const
plComponent
IsDirectionForwards
() const
plFollowPathComponent
IsDynamic
() const
plComponent
protected
IsInitialized
() const (defined in
plComponent
)
plComponent
protected
IsInitializing
() const (defined in
plComponent
)
plComponent
protected
IsInstanceOf
(const plRTTI *pType) const
plReflectedClass
IsInstanceOf
() const
plReflectedClass
inline
IsRunning
() const
plFollowPathComponent
IsSimulationStarted
() const (defined in
plComponent
)
plComponent
protected
m_bIsRunning
(defined in
plFollowPathComponent
)
plFollowPathComponent
protected
m_bIsRunningForwards
(defined in
plFollowPathComponent
)
plFollowPathComponent
protected
m_bLastStateValid
(defined in
plFollowPathComponent
)
plFollowPathComponent
protected
m_fLookAhead
plFollowPathComponent
m_FollowMode
plFollowPathComponent
m_fSmoothing
plFollowPathComponent
m_fSpeed
plFollowPathComponent
m_fStartDistance
(defined in
plFollowPathComponent
)
plFollowPathComponent
protected
m_fTiltAmount
plFollowPathComponent
m_hPathObject
(defined in
plFollowPathComponent
)
plFollowPathComponent
protected
m_LastTiltAngle
(defined in
plFollowPathComponent
)
plFollowPathComponent
protected
m_MaxTilt
plFollowPathComponent
m_Mode
plFollowPathComponent
m_PathSampler
(defined in
plFollowPathComponent
)
plFollowPathComponent
protected
m_pMessageDispatchType
plComponent
protected
m_ReachedEndEvent
(defined in
plFollowPathComponent
)
plFollowPathComponent
protected
m_vLastPosition
(defined in
plFollowPathComponent
)
plFollowPathComponent
protected
m_vLastTargetPosition
(defined in
plFollowPathComponent
)
plFollowPathComponent
protected
m_vLastUpDir
(defined in
plFollowPathComponent
)
plFollowPathComponent
protected
OnActivated
() override
plFollowPathComponent
protected
virtual
OnDeactivated
()
plComponent
protected
virtual
OnSimulationStarted
() override
plFollowPathComponent
protected
virtual
OnUnhandledMessage
(plMessage &msg, bool bWasPostedMsg)
plComponent
protected
virtual
OnUnhandledMessage
(plMessage &msg, bool bWasPostedMsg) const
plComponent
protected
virtual
plComponent
()
plComponent
protected
plFollowPathComponent
() (defined in
plFollowPathComponent
)
plFollowPathComponent
plReflectedClass
()=default (defined in
plReflectedClass
)
plReflectedClass
PostMessage
(const plMessage &msg, plTime delay=plTime::MakeZero(), plObjectMsgQueueType::Enum queueType=plObjectMsgQueueType::NextFrame) const
plComponent
SendMessage
(plMessage &ref_msg)
plComponent
inline
SendMessage
(plMessage &ref_msg) const (defined in
plComponent
)
plComponent
inline
SerializeComponent
(plWorldWriter &ref_stream) const override
plFollowPathComponent
virtual
SetActiveFlag
(bool bEnabled)
plComponent
SetCreatedByPrefab
()
plComponent
inline
SetDirectionForwards
(bool bForwards)
plFollowPathComponent
SetDistanceAlongPath
(float fDistance)
plFollowPathComponent
SetPathObject
(const char *szReference)
plFollowPathComponent
SetRunning
(bool bRunning)
plFollowPathComponent
SetUniqueID
(plUInt32 uiUniqueID)
plComponent
SetUserFlag
(plUInt8 uiFlagIndex, bool bSet)
plComponent
ToggleDirection
()
plFollowPathComponent
Update
(bool bForce=false) (defined in
plFollowPathComponent
)
plFollowPathComponent
protected
WasCreatedByPrefab
() const
plComponent
inline
~plComponent
() (defined in
plComponent
)
plComponent
protected
virtual
~plFollowPathComponent
() (defined in
plFollowPathComponent
)
plFollowPathComponent
~plReflectedClass
()=default (defined in
plReflectedClass
)
plReflectedClass
virtual
Generated by
1.11.0